PREMIER RETURNED.

SOUTH AUSTRALIAN ELECTIONS. / ,United Press Association—Copyright.) (Received This Day, 9.55 a.m.) ADELAIDE, This Day. The 'Premier (Mr H. L. Butler) was elected by a narrow margin. The leader of the Country Party (Air Cameron) also held his seat. There is a likelihood of Labour capturing all "the Metropolitan seats and having a party of 31.
